Pull Request Testing

  • Describe testing already performed for these changes:

    -on 'kiowa':
  1. Clone the task_1801_plot_tcmpr branch (to merge into main_v10.0)
  2. Create a $MET_INSTALL_DIR/share/met/Rscripts directory
  3. copy all the scripts in $SRC_DIR/MET/met/scripts/Rscripts into $MET_INSTALL_DIR/share/met/Rscripts
  4. Set MET_INSTALL_DIR env variable
  5. Run the following: Rscript $MET_INSTALL_DIR/share/met/Rscripts/plot_tcmpr.R -config /home/minnawin/METplus/parm/use_cases/model_applications/tc_and_extra_tc/Plotter_fcstGFS_obsGFS_RPlotting/TCMPRPlotterConfig_customize -lookin /home/minnawin/met-help/99800/tc_pairs/mlq2020010100.gfso.0002.tcst /home/minnawin/met-help/99800/tc_pairs/mlq2020010100.emx.0002.tcst /home/minnawin/met-help/99800/tc_pairs/mlq2020010100.cmc.0002.tcst -outdir /home/minnawin/met-help/99800/output/tcmpr_plots -no_ee -dep AMSLP-BMSLP,TK_ERR -plot MEAN,MEDIAN
  6. cd to the -outdir specified above and verify that mean and median plots are generated, with points for all three models: GFSO, EMX, and CMC on each plot.
